MiM vs MEM: Choosing Between Management Depth and Engineering Leverage

The question of which graduate program to apply to is no longer simply one of prestige, but one of alignment—a reflection of your background, your intentions, and the kind of impact you want to create. For many students entering graduate education, one of the most common dilemmas is choosing between a Master’s in Management (MiM) and a Master’s in Engineering Management (MEM). While it may seem like an obvious decision on the surface, it rarely is.

At its core, a MiM is designed to instill foundational management thinking. The curriculum typically focuses on strategy, economics, marketing, finance, organizational behavior, and decision-making. Rather than turning students into narrow specialists, MiM programs aim to develop broad problem-solving skills that can be applied across industries and functions. One of the strongest appeals of a MiM is its inclusivity—it attracts students from diverse academic backgrounds, including arts, sciences, and engineering.

An MEM, by contrast, is tailored for individuals who already possess a strong technical or engineering background and want to transition into leadership roles without stepping away from the technical environment entirely. MEM programs emphasize project management, systems thinking, operations, product development, and analytics. They are particularly suited for those seeking a deeper understanding of how organizations function in technically intensive industries such as manufacturing, infrastructure, product engineering, and technology.

One of the clearest distinctions between the two lies in how problems are approached. As Foertsch explains, MiM programs place a strong emphasis on ambiguity. Case discussions often do not have a single correct answer, requiring students to work through assumptions, trade-offs, and strategic judgment. MEM programs, on the other hand, focus more on optimization—designing, implementing, and scaling solutions within defined technical and operational constraints.

Career outcomes tend to reflect these differences. MiM graduates commonly move into roles such as business analyst, strategy consultant, product associate, or management trainee. These positions value structured thinking, communication skills, and stakeholder management. MEM graduates are more likely to pursue roles such as product manager, operations manager, technical program manager, or engineering lead, where technical credibility is paired with managerial responsibility.

Another important distinction lies in the classroom dynamic. MiM cohorts are typically highly international and academically diverse, which fosters rich discussions around culture, markets, and leadership styles. MEM cohorts are generally more technically homogeneous, enabling deeper engagement with quantitative tools, models, and execution frameworks. Neither environment is inherently superior; they simply cultivate different ways of learning and working.

Importantly, neither degree locks you into a single career path. Many MiM graduates successfully transition into technology-adjacent roles, while many MEM graduates move into strategy and general management over time. What matters most is not the name of the degree, but how intentionally you leverage it.

Ultimately, the choice between an MiM and an MEM depends on where you are today and where you want to be in five to ten years. If you are seeking broad exposure to business and strategic flexibility early in your career, a MiM may be the better fit. If your goal is to build on your technical background and gain the managerial skills needed to execute and lead, an MEM can be a powerful accelerator.

Both degrees prepare you for leadership in an increasingly complex world. The right choice is the one that aligns with your strengths—and stretches you toward the future you want to build.
